MIC38C42/3/4/5 Micrel, Inc. MIC38C42/3/4/5 BiCMOS Current-Mode PWM Controllers General Description Features The MIC38C4x are fixed frequency, high performance, current-mode PWM controllers. Micrel's BiCMOS devices are pin compatible with 384x bipolar devices but feature several improvements. Undervoltage lockout circuitry allows the '42 and '44 versions to start up at 14.5V and operate down to 9V, and the '43 and '45 versions start at 8.4V with operation down to 7.6V. All versions operate up to 20V. When compared to bipolar 384x devices operating from a 15V supply, start-up current has been reduced to 50A typical and operating current has been reduced to 4.0 mA typical. Decreased output rise and fall times drive larger MOSFETs, and rail-to-rail output capability increases efficiency, especially at lower supply voltages. The MIC38C4x also features a trimmed oscillator discharge current and bandgap reference. The MIC38C4x denotes 8-pin plastic DIP, SOIC, and MSOP packages. Application Information When designing high-frequency converters, avoid capacitive and inductive coupling of the switching waveform into highimpedance circuitry such as the error amplifier, oscillator, and current sense amplifier. Avoid long printed-circuit traces and component leads. Locate oscillator and compensation circuitry near the IC. Use high frequency decoupling capacitors on VREF, and if necessary, on VDD. Return high di/dt currents directly to their source and use large area ground planes. Familiarity with 384x converter designs is assumed. The MIC38C4x has been designed to be compatible with 384xA series controllers. MIC38C4x Advantages Start-up Current Start-up current has been reduced to an ultra-low 50A (typical) permitting higher-valued, lower-wattage, start-up resistors (powers controller during power supply start-up). The reduced resistor wattage reduces cost and printed circuit space. Buck Converter Refer to figure 1. Ptype material toroids. L1 is wound on a Siemens N49 EFD core. Operating Current Operating current has been reduced to 4mA compared to 11mA for a typical bipolar controller. The controller runs cooler and the VDD hold-up capacitance required during start-up may be reduced. Output Driver Complementary internal P- and N-channel MOSFETs produce rail-to-rail output voltages for better performance driving external power MOSFETs. The driver transistor's low onresistance and high peak current capability can drive gate capacitances of greater than 1000pF. The value of output capacitance which can be driven is determined only by the rise/fall time requirements. Within the restrictions of output capacity and controller power dissipation, maximum switching frequency can approach 500kHz. Design Precautions When operating near 20V, circuit transients can easily exceed the 20V absolute maximum rating, permanently damaging the controller's CMOS construction. To reduce transients, use a 0.1F low-ESR capacitor to next to the controller's supply VDD (or VD for `-1' versions) and ground connections. Film type capacitors, such as Wima MKS2, are recommended. This MIC38C43 synchronous buck converter uses an MIC5022 half-bridge driver to alternately drive the PWM switch MOSFET (driven by GATEH, or high-side output) and a MOSFET which functions as a synchronous rectifier (driven by the GATEL, or low-side output). The low-side MOSFET turns on when the high-side MOSFET is off, allowing current to return from ground. Current flows through the low-side MOSFET in the source to drain direction.
